How to Choose the Best Solar Shower In 2026?

Choosing the best solar shower requires considering five key factors: capacity, heating time, portability, durability, and special features that match your camping style.

Solar Shower: A portable water heating system that uses solar energy to warm water for outdoor showering, eliminating the need for electricity or propane.

Water Capacity

Water capacity directly impacts your shower time. After measuring 27 different shower sessions, I found these realistic expectations:

  • 5 gallons: 3-4 minutes of shower time
  • 9-10 gallons: 6-7 minutes of shower time
  • 11+ gallons: 7-8 minutes of shower time

For solo campers, 5 gallons works fine. For couples or families, 9+ gallons prevents constant refilling.

Heating Performance

Solar heating time varies dramatically. My testing showed:

  • Direct sun: 3-4 hours to reach 110-113°F
  • Partial shade: 5-7 hours for 95-105°F
  • Cloudy day: Limited heating, max 80-90°F

Dark colors heat fastest. Black bags reached ideal temperature 30% faster than colored or transparent models.

Portability vs Stability

You must decide between easy transport and stable operation:

  • Portable bags (3-5 lbs): Perfect for backpacking but less stable
  • Freestanding models (22-30 lbs): Need permanent location but work better
  • Height matters: Taller models provide better pressure but are harder to store

✅ Pro Tip: For the best of both worlds, consider a medium-sized (7-8 foot) freestanding model. They’re light enough for two people to move but stable enough for windy conditions.

Special Features Worth Paying For

After testing 4 models extensively, these features actually make a difference:

  • Temperature gauge: Prevents scalding surprises
  • Foot shower: Perfect for sandy beaches or muddy campsites
  • Swivel/rotating head: Increases effective coverage by 40%
  • Pressure systems: Foot pumps provide 3x better flow than gravity

Material Durability

My 14-day torture test revealed these durability insights for outdoor bathroom fixtures:

  • PVC construction: Holds up well to UV exposure
  • Metal bases: Provide 50% better stability in wind
  • Plastic fittings: Most common failure point – check warranty
  • Hose quality: Thicker walls prevent kinking and last longer

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does it take for a solar shower to heat up?

Solar showers typically take 3-6 hours to reach comfortable showering temperatures (90-110°F) in direct sunlight. Black bags heat fastest, often reaching 110°F in just 3 hours. Cloudy days can extend heating time to 6+ hours, and temperatures may only reach 80-90°F. Positioning the shower in direct sun and using dark-colored containers maximizes heating efficiency.

Can I use a solar shower in winter or cold weather?

You can use solar showers in winter, but effectiveness drops significantly. Water will only heat to ambient air temperature plus 20-30°F from solar gain. In 40°F weather, expect maximum temperatures of 60-70°F – too cold for comfortable showering. For winter camping, consider propane-powered portable water heaters or mixing heated water from a stove with cold water in your solar shower bag.

How do I improve water pressure in my solar shower?

For gravity systems, hang the shower as high as possible – every foot of height adds 0.43 PSI. Clean clogged nozzles regularly with vinegar soaks. For better pressure, consider foot-pump systems like the Rhino USA, which maintain 3+ PSI throughout your shower. Avoid overfilling bags as this reduces the air space needed for proper water flow.

What’s the best way to prevent mold in solar showers?

Prevent mold by drying your solar shower completely after each use. Hang the bag inside out in direct sun for 24-48 hours. Store empty in a cool, dry place. For stubborn mold, clean with a solution of 1 part white vinegar to 3 parts water, rinse thoroughly, and dry completely. Never store a solar shower with water inside – this guarantees mold growth.

How do I properly dispose of greywater from my solar shower?

Greywater disposal regulations vary by location. In most campgrounds, use designated greywater pits or dump stations. For dispersed camping, walk 200+ feet from water sources, trails, and campsites. Strain food particles from water before disposal. Use biodegradable soap only. Never dump greywater directly into lakes, streams, or oceans. Check local regulations before your trip – some areas have strict greywater management rules.
